Expect a cut to take half an hour or so. Good barbers start by looking at your hairline, crown and face shape before touching anything, because a square jaw and a long face suit different fade heights. Clipper work handles the back and sides, a taper keeps things conservative for the office while a skin fade drops right down to the shine, and the top is cut with scissors and point-cut for texture. The finish includes the neckline, ear arches and a blow-dry that sets the parting where you actually wear it.
A men's haircut in Al Jerf 1 and the districts beside it typically runs AED 20 to 60, with kids' cuts cheaper again. Because a fade is a graduated line, it blurs within a fortnight, so put a repeat booking in the diary at two to three weeks; longer crops and side parts can wait four to six. Dust carried on the wind and frequent car park to office temperature swings leave hair dull, so a clarifying wash once a week and a light matte paste rather than heavy wax will keep the cut looking sharp.
